What is the volume of one rubber ball? Round to the nearest hundredth of a centimeter.
Answer:
The volume of one rubber ball is 20.58 cubic centimeters.
Step-by-step explanation:
The rubber ball has a spheric format.
A sphere with radius r has volume given by the following equation:
In this question:
r = 1.7 cm.
The radius is in centimeters, so the volume will be in cubic centimeters.
What is the volume of one rubber ball?
The volume of one rubber ball is 20.58 cubic centimeters.
